You know, when it comes to analyzing total phosphorus, it’s super important to pick the right suppliers if you want reliable and accurate results. A recent report from Global Market Insights pointed out that the demand for effective phosphorus testing has really picked up—thanks to stricter environmental regulations and the push for more sustainable farming. So, if you’re looking at potential suppliers, they really need to show off some advanced techniques. We're talking about stuff like automated spectrophotometry and high-performance liquid chromatography, which can help detect phosphorus more quickly and accurately.
But it’s not just about the tech. Transparency and quality assurance are huge factors when you’re trying to assess suppliers. The EPA did a study that showed suppliers who follow ISO 17025 standards don’t just keep their testing protocols reliable; they also build trust with their clients. Total phosphorus (TP) analysis is increasingly relevant in understanding nutrient dynamics and water quality, particularly in the context of rising environmental challenges due to climate change. Recent studies highlight that extreme precipitation significantly influences the mobilization of nutrients, including TP, into rivers. For instance, intense rainfall can lead to non-unidirectional impacts on TP concentrations, altering supplier selection criteria as compliance with environmental standards becomes paramount. As suppliers adapt to these trends, choosing partners with innovative solutions in phosphorus management can result in better water quality outcomes.
